KENNEDY SPACE CENTER, FLA. - Workers and media at NASA's Kennedy Space Center watch while the orbiter Discovery, following the landing from mission STS-121, is prepared for the roll to the Orbiter Processing Facility. Discovery's smooth and perfect landing was on time at 9:14 a.m. EDT on Runway 15 of NASA's Shuttle Landing Facility after traveling 5.3 million miles on 202 orbits. Mission elapsed time was 12 days, 18 hours, 37 minutes and 54 seconds. The landing is the 62nd at Kennedy Space Center and the 32nd for Discovery. Photo credit: NASA/Kim Shiflett
